// Rebalancing constants for the Spokewise dispatch module.
// Release manager: these values are frozen per release — do not
// hotfix them in production. Changes require a full simulation run
// against the Harlow Basin dataset and sign-off from the dispatch
// team. The truck capacity and dock thresholds interact; bump one
// without the other and routing oscillates. Current frozen values
// follow.

tuning table, yahap-hahip:
BUDGETS = {
    "praiel": 88,
    "quenox": 61,
    "nordor": 332,
    "gorix": 835,
    "ruswyn": 186,
}

This fragment covers account recovery for the Hexley log-sampling controller, which throttles the notoriously chatty Pindrop service. If the sampler's service account is locked, sampling rates freeze at their last value. To recover, open the Wrenfield console, select the sampler identity, and choose restore. When prompted, enter the recovery passphrase shown directly below.

strongbox words: druath-quenael

## Who to ping: slow autocomplete index

If the Birchline autocomplete index is lagging (suggestions taking >400ms, or stale entries showing up), it's almost always the nightly rebuild falling behind. Don't restart the indexer yourself — that makes the backlog worse. The owning team is Typeahead Guild; Priya runs point this quarter and usually replies fast during the eng sync window. For anything index-related, drop a note to the guild inbox below.

billing contact of bawep-fawif = fenath_zorael@nelvrocorp.corp

**TICKET DQ-providence: Vault locked, dedupe job blocked**

MergeMint dedupe run on the Karstline customer table halted — the match-rules vault auto-locked after three failed unseals. Review of PR 14 is blocked until rules are readable. Don't rotate the vault; that orphans the staged merge candidates. Unseal manually, resume the job, then re-request review. Use the recovery passphrase below.

vault phrase of kajef-tafog = wenox-briix

### Pagination Strategy (Quillbase Public API)

We use opaque cursor tokens rather than offset pagination to keep results stable under concurrent writes. Cursors encode the sort key and a tiebreaker ID, signed to prevent tampering. Maintainers should note that changing page-size bounds is a breaking change for some partners, so bump the API version if you touch them. The current pagination constants are:

constants for yaduf-fahag:
BUDGETS = {
    "kelix": 528,
    "briwyn": 734,
}